Politics + Truth (14)

Well, politics is war, and in war, truth is the first casualty.
Jeff Greenfield
Truth refuses to be subservient to either politics or the market.
Gao Xingjian
A gaffe is a politician inadvertently telling an inconvenient truth.
Michael Kinsley
In argument, truth always prevails finally; in politics, falsehood always.
Walter Savage Landor
Political debate is more interested in manipulating the truth, than finding the truth.
George Soros
Truth is absolute, truth is supreme, truth is never disposable in national political life.
John Howard
Telling the truth, and confronting the challenge, is what politics is about.
Johann Lamont
Politics determines who has the power, not who has the truth.
Paul Krugman
There’s nothing more oily and cynical in politics than telling the truth.
P. J. O'Rourke
Face the truth squarely. In politics that is always the best and the only correct attitude.
Vladimir Lenin
In the current climate, things that are true, brave human stories become political.
Cate Blanchett
We artists have the dignity to tell the truth to the people, unlike politicians.
Yoko Ono
When you look at our world, the truth is that we’re all under the influence of politics.
Roland Joffe

Politics – Symbolic Value

Politics is a concept that holds immense symbolic value in our society. It represents power, authority, and the ability to make decisions that affect the lives of individuals and communities. The word “politics” is derived from the Greek word “polis” which means city-state, and it has been a fundamental aspect of human civilization since ancient times.In today’s world, politics is often associated with government and the actions of elected officials. However, it encompasses much more than that. It is a complex and multifaceted concept that has a significant impact on our lives and society as a whole.

Politics – Cultural and Historical Significance

Politics has played a crucial role in shaping the cultural and historical landscape of our world. Throughout history, political systems have evolved and changed, leaving a lasting impact on the societies they govern. From the ancient Greek city-states to modern democracies, politics has been a driving force in shaping the values, beliefs, and traditions of different cultures.In many cases, political ideologies have been used to justify wars, revolutions, and social movements. The French Revolution, for example, was a result of the people’s dissatisfaction with the political system and their desire for change. Similarly, the Civil Rights Movement in the United States was a political struggle for equality and justice.
